Gamsahamnida is a common Korean phrase used to express gratitude. It is considered a polite and formal way to say "thank you" in the Korean language. The phrase is composed of two parts: "gamsa" which means "gratitude" or "thanks," and "hamnida" which is a formal verb ending indicating an action is being performed. Therefore, gamsahamnida literally translates to "I am giving thanks" or "I express gratitude."
While gamsahamnida is widely used, there are other ways to express thanks in Korean, varying in formality.
